==Amber and Azure==
 
 
===Occupation===
 
 
Superheroic defenders of Seattle, lesbian role models
 
 
===Current Status===
 
 
Active superheroes
 
 
===Description===
 
 
Amber is an athletic but solidly built brunette; Azure is tall and willowy, with dark blonde hair with a dyed blue streak.  They each wear jumpsuits matching their codenames.
 
 
===Abilities===
 
 
Amber can slow time, creating an orange-red field when she does so.  Azure can speed time, generating a blue field.  Their powers are linked to each other; they suffer the opposite of their normal effect if separated for two long.
 
 
===Connections===
 
 
Sometimes affiliated with the Defense Pact
 
 
===Notes===
 
 
They are a long-time couple and came out as the first openly lesbian superheroes in the US in 1997.
 
 
==Bear Flag==
 
aka Dana Somerset
 
 
===Occupation===
 
 
The Official State Hero of California
 
 
===Current Status===
 
 
Freshly outed from the whole "secret identity" issue; likewise as a lesbian.
 
 
===Description===
 
 
An attractive woman, with blonde hair, a deep tan, a muscular build, and a truly impressive smile. Friendly and outgoing, if occasionally clueless.
 
 
===Abilities===
 
 
Bear Flag is superstrong, nearly invulnerable, incredibly fast, and able to leap incredible distances. She also has a limited ability to communicate with nature, both wildlife and plants. All of these abilities, however, fade quickly if she leaves California. Bear Flag is also essentially immune to mind control powers.
 
 
Dana is the eleventh Bear Flag; her powers were inherited from the previous Bear Flag upon his retirement.  (A new Bear Flag is selected mystically using criteria that no one has been able to determine.  The office has existed since 1875.)
 
 
===Connections===
 
 
Bunny Somerset (Daughter)

==Robert Napier==
 
 
 
AKA Black Bob
 
 
 
===Occupation===
 
 
 
Criminal, would-be pirate
 
 
 
===Current Status===
 
 
 
Deceased, or so they say...
 
 
 
===Description===
 
 
 
Black Bob Napier was a young man who grew up with a lifelong obsession with classic tales of pirates. This grew to consume his life, and he eventually became a pirate, dressing in traditional garb, talking like Long John Silver, and attacking shipping with an old-fashioned wooden vessel. He was clinically insane, and the first diagnosed case of Dissociated Hyperobsessive Disorder, otherwise known as "Napier's Syndrome."
 
 
 
===Abilities===
 
 
 
"Black Bob" had no powers; however, he demonstrated uncanny skill at any task related to his obsession, such as sailing, fencing with a cutlass, or keelhauling landlubbers.
